Coulomb meter (NK-1001A/NK-1002A)

This Coulomb meter is a probe-type device that permits easy measurement of the amount of electrostatic discharge (ESD), which causes electrostatic damage to electronic devices in their manufacturing, inspection and assembly.
The charged device model (CDM) explains many cases of ESD that damage electronic devices. The CDM is a model of a phenomenon in which a high peak current flows at a high speed when the device itself is charged and its external electrode is grounded. The Coulomb meter performs high-precision measurement of the amount of ESD, which is the integral value of the current.

Features

  • The amount of electrostatic discharge is easily measured by having the Coulomb meter contact the object of measurement (conductor).
  • Capable of measuring the amount of ESD on electronic devices or printed wiring boards surrounded by charged insulators, which is caused by induction charging.
  • The measurement method is based on the actual phenomenon of electrostatic destruction (CDM).
  • Since the unit contacts the object of measurement it is virtually free from errors caused by differences among measurers.
  • Permits switching between two modes: peak hold measurement and continuous measurement.
  • The optional conductive probe tip lets the unit be used safely for sensitive products.
  • The optional AC adapter enables long and continuous usage of the meter in evaluations, experiments, etc.
  • Use of the separately sold ZHO-200PN allows conversion of the device capacitance.
  • Use of the separately sold KQ-1400 makes the unit capable of measuring the amount of electrostatic charge (using the Faraday cage method).

Specifications

Model NK-1001A NK-1002A
Detection method Capacitor charging
Measuring ranges ±0.01 - ±99.99nC ±1 - ±9999nC
Analog output 0 - ±999.9mV
Measurement precision Within ±5% + 2 counts
Measurement mode Continuous/ Peak hold
Standard amount of electrostatic on capacitor in probe 0.1μF 1μF
Operating environment Temperature: 0°C-40°C,Humidity: 65% RH or below (no condensation)
Power supply 2 AA alkaline batteries (7 hours or more of continuous operation)
Dimensions Main unit: 121×70×22mm
Probe: 167mm×15φ
Mass Approx. 230g(including probe and batteries)
Options NK-OP-2 / Conductive probe tip
KSD-AC1 / AC power supply adapter (AC100-240V)
KSD-REC / Analog output cable (length = 1,000 mm)
